Hanwha SHP-1563FPW Plenum Flush Mount
The Hanwha SHP-1563FPW is a professional-grade plenum flush mount designed for seamless integration of Hanwha dome cameras into suspended ceiling systems. This mounting solution delivers a clean, low-profile installation that maintains architectural integrity while providing secure and discreet camera placement in plenum spaces.
Key Features
- Plenum flush mount design for suspended ceiling integration
- Durable aluminum and polycarbonate construction
- Low-profile form factor for unobtrusive installation
- White finish for aesthetic ceiling compatibility
- Compatible with 16 Hanwha dome camera models
- Simplified installer setup and deployment
Technical Specifications
- Form Factor: Plenum Flush Mount
- Materials: Aluminum and Polycarbonate
- Color: White
- Dimensions: Ø268 x 209mm (Ø10.55 x 8.23 inches)
- Weight: 1.9kg (4.19lb)
- Compatible Models: XNP-9250, XNP-9250R, XNP-8250, XNP-8250R, XNP-6400, XNP-6400R, QNP-6320R, QNP-6250R, XNP-C6403, XNP-C8253, XNP-C9253, and their R-series variants
